Polyglutamic acid is a naturally occurring biopolymer derived from fermented soybeans. It possesses remarkable hydrating properties, making it a sought-after ingredient for skin care formulations. One of the standout features of PGA is its ability to hold up to 4,000 times its weight in water, far surpassing that of hyaluronic acid. This extraordinary moisture-binding capacity allows PGA to create a protective barrier on the skin, preventing moisture loss and enhancing overall hydration.


In terms of skin care benefits, polyglutamic acid offers a myriad of advantages. Its hydrating properties improve skin texture and elasticity, resulting in a smoother and plumper appearance. As we age, our skin naturally loses moisture, leading to fine lines and wrinkles. By incorporating polyglutamic acid into formulations, brands can provide a solution that not only hydrates but also helps to diminish the visible signs of aging.


Another significant benefit of PGA is its ability to enhance the efficacy of other active ingredients. When used in conjunction with ingredients such as vitamin C, retinol, and peptides, polyglutamic acid helps to optimize their absorption, allowing for improved results. This synergistic effect makes it an excellent choice for formulators looking to create comprehensive skin care products that address multiple concerns.

Moreover, polyglutamic acid is well-tolerated by most skin types, including sensitive skin

. Its gentle nature reduces the risk of irritation, making it a versatile ingredient that can be effectively incorporated into various formulations, from serums and moisturizers to masks and essences. As a supplier, this versatility allows for the ability to cater to diverse consumer preferences and needs.

The trend toward clean and sustainable beauty products has also played a role in the rising popularity of polyglutamic acid. With a focus on natural and biodegradable ingredients, PGA aligns well with the values of environmentally conscious consumers. Its renewable sourcing from fermented soybeans further enhances its appeal as a sustainable ingredient option in skin care formulations.


Additionally, as awareness of skin hydration grows, so does the demand for products that deliver long-lasting moisture. Polyglutamic acid's ability to create a moisture-retaining film on the skin surfaces it as an essential ingredient in contemporary hydration solutions. This not only improves short-term skin health but also promotes a more resilient skin barrier over time.
